We went to go see "Hukkunud Alpinisti" hotell, aka, Dead Mountaneer's Hotel, a 1979 release from Estonia based on the 1970 novel by the Strugatsky bros. I didn't realise how many screenplays they also wrote, because they wrote the screenplay for this one too. Anyway it's at Berlinale because it was recently restored from archival material with some new 4k scan work and also there was some comment about how the intro and concluding monologues had formerly been dubbed in Russian; these are now re-done in Estonian.

Even though the world premiere of the restored version featured one of the actors and the musician who composed the film score (!) was much earlier during the festival and this was just a later repeat essentially, it was still a packed theatre and I'm secretly glad we showed up early by accident, because I missed the bit on the ticket where it was actually no assigned seating. But, I think it's really great so many people are so interested in it.

Overall it was super surreal and atmospheric, definitely 70s style with a very sinister synth soundtrack, and genuinely fun. Some extremely impressive shots of avalanches and helicopters and the mountains given the era. I hadn't read the book before, so I can't compare, but I'm told it wasn't too bad a film imagining, especially as far as Strugatsky novels go (looking at you, Monday Begins on Saturday...). So I listen to a lot of music mixes for writing, for relaxing, for working, etc. for a whole bunch of things. And normally anything that is like a year or older (as of the writing of this post) you're guaranteed to be clear of stuff that used GenAI to generate the music. (TBH, I'm also not so keen on people using GenAI to create the thumbnail art, even if the music is legit their own work, but that's a story for a different time.) But stuff that was recently released and sometimes comes up quicker on youtube search is annoyingly full of AI garbage.

This AI Song Checker has genuinely been a godsend lately. You do have to sign up with username/password and there's a limit to how much mp3 you can upload to use its machine learning prediction endpoint to classify AI/not AI but so far it's been pretty accurate.

For anybody who already knows some python and is familiar with command-line my process is as follows:

  1. download youtube-dl (`python3 -m pip install -U "yt-dlp[default]"`) , make sure ffmpeg got installed with it or for best results just install ffmpeg first, then install youtube-dl (how to do it for various OS)
  2. download just a small portion of a youtube clip as mp3 (for example, the first two minutes: `yt-dlp --extract-audio --download-sections "*00:00:00-00:02:00" --audio-format mp3 https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=?????replacewithactuallink??????` )
  3. upload that to the site and wait for the analysis to run

So far it's been bang on for things I know are AI, things I know are not AI, including for electronic music which is tricky since although a human was involved in putting it together it's, well, electronic.
